MotoGP: KTM: “We love Jack Miller, his attitude was incredible”

Francesco Guidotti believes KTM made significant strides forward during the 2023 MotoGP season and that their expectation for 2024 is even higher.

KTM failed to win a grand prix in 2023 but that didn’t take away from𒐪 thei💮r extremely high level of performance, especially on Brad Binder’s side of the garage.

The So🦄uth African was a two-time sprint winner and could have won the final race of the year beforeও crashing out of the lead, something team-mate Jack Miller also did in that race. 

Speaking to MotoGP.com about their season, a content Guidotti summed it up by saying: “Happy from the beginning I would say. We started in Portimao with good results already. During the season we had a lot of podiums, some sprint race wins and the improvem💛ent is clear. 

“It’s what we were looking for t🧜his year and most of the races were a lot faster than the year before. 

“For me, the level is increasing and we are the⛦re. Maybe wꦛe recovered more than other manufacturers.”

Guidotti also spoke about Mil🐟ler and his performance, after joining KTM following five seasons ꦇat Ducati. 

“Jack is Jack,” began Guidotti. “He started very well and was very motivated. He surpris♑ed me a lot because he was able to manage the bike on a certain level. 

“After five years on a different bike I was expecting more difficulties to adapt. I was expecting some ups and downs because in 20 races✤ there are a lot of things that can change.&nܫbsp;

“We love him. His personality and attitude on this ne💯w challenge was incredible. He is fast and I think he learned a lot from this season.”
